Choose kubeshark if…
- kubeshark is primarily Go; AI-Infra-Guard is Python.
- Tags unique to kubeshark: cloud-native, devops, docker, ebpf.
- - When you need to perform deep inspection of Kubernetes traffic on both layer 4 (transport) and layer 7 (application), with contextual information from the Kubernetes environment
When NOT to use kubeshark
- - If your primary focus is on a different cloud platform as Kubeshark is deeply integrated with Kubernetes and provides its full context along side traffic observations
- - When the system does not support eBPF, which is critical for Kubeshark's operation
Choose AI-Infra-Guard if…
- AI-Infra-Guard is primarily Python; kubeshark is Go.
- Tags unique to AI-Infra-Guard: agent-security, ai-red-teaming, llm-evaluation, security-tools.
- Also covers LLM Frameworks.
- AI-Infra-Guard ships Docker support for self-hosted deployment.
- If you need advanced LLM jailbreak evaluation capabilities specific to the vulnerabilities identified by Tencent's research, consider using AI-Infra-Guard.
When NOT to use AI-Infra-Guard
- Avoid if you are looking exclusively for a tool that focuses solely on the runtime behavior of LLMs without broader infrastructural scanning capabilities.
- Not recommended when your primary focus is on network-level security rather than comprehensive AI infrastructure security assessments and evaluations.
